A Legacy of Play: Inside the Carlson Family’s Multi-Generational Journey Through the Toy Industry

When Bill Carlson walked into Doughboy Industries as a young college graduate, he had no idea he was stepping into a career that would shape not only his life, but an entire family legacy. Doughboy was best known for its above-ground swimming pools, but tucked inside its plastics division was a single whimsical product: Bobo the Punching Clown. The inflatable weeble-wobble toy didn’t just bounce back when kids hit it—it sparked Bill’s lifelong fascination with what toys could be.

That plastics division, however, was under pressure. Doughboy’s flamboyant CEO, E.J. Cashman—famous for his fur coat and walking cane—once strode into the department and asked pointedly, “When are you guys going to make some money? If you don’t soon, I’ll close you down.” It was a moment that stayed with Bill for decades. That urgency, he later said, made him better.

But the true turning point came in 1962, when Bill’s boss, Jack Kohler, left Minnesota for Southern California to join Eldon Industries. Before long, Jack urged him to follow. It was a life-altering ask. Minnesota was home—family, roots, comfort—but opportunity called. READ MORE

RIP - Rest in Play - Remembering Those that have Passed

Lam Leung-tim

The pioneering Hong Kong toy tycoon and creator of the city’s iconic yellow rubber duck, has died aged 105.

Rebecca Heineman

The ground-breaking programmer and game designer heralded as the 'first-ever video game champion' has passed away.

Julien Mayot

Co-founder of Blue Orange Games, was a creative force whose passion for play, infectious energy, and generous spirit left a lasting mark on everyone he met.

Louis Small, Jr.

He was best known for his artwork on Harris’ Vampirella comics and as the co-creator of the Vertigo series Codename: Knockout.
